Race Report: No records broken today but the unusually pleasant weather made for good Running. Mike Fanning's performance was the talk of the show-ground: He missed the start having just driven five hours from Fort William (placed fourth in yesterday's Nevis Race). The rest of the field had over a minute's head-start on Mike but he worked hard to put himself in the lead by the top-turn. He cruised home a minute ahead of Chris Edis. Lyn Thompson also raced yesterday and was first lady home in spite of complaining of sore legs! It was good to see four newcomers to the sport from Buttermere Youth Hostel.
